Direct debits have to be cancelled with both parties so he would have to write to his bank and cancel it, and write to Arsenal saying he is cancelling. Not a lot of people know that if you just cancel a direct debit with your bank and don't notify the third party, they can legally 're-open' the direct debit automatically and take payment. You must cancel with both parties.

If he wants the payment that has just been taken back.....I'm not sure, I don't think he can get it back as he had an open DD?
